Understanding sequences and the concept of regrouping in addition are fundamental skills for 7-year-old learners. Mastering these concepts not only enhances a child’s mathematical abilities but also builds a strong foundation for more complex mathematical operations in the future. Parents and teachers should care about this because it improves a child's problem-solving skills and critical thinking abilities.

When children learn to add sequences that sum up to 1000, they engage in tasks that promote numerical fluency and deepen their understanding of place value. Regrouping teaches them to manipulate numbers, helping to prevent errors and bolstering accuracy in calculations. This skill becomes crucial as they face larger numbers in later grades.

Moreover, fostering these skills offers a sense of achievement, which boosts confidence and encourages a positive attitude toward math—an area in which many children struggle. Understanding sequences and regrouping also promotes connections to real-life situations, as children can apply these skills in practical scenarios, such as budgeting, shopping, or resource management in group activities. Overall, emphasizing these concepts nurtures both academic growth and life skills, laying the groundwork for future successes in math and beyond.
